Gov't to Offer Massive Financial Support to Hwang

The government will provide massive financial support to stem cell pioneer Hwang Woo-suk’s research team.

According to the Ministry of Health and Welfare, the government will offer 15 billion won to the team early next year by granting special corporate status to the World Stem Cell Hub, where Hwang serves as director.

To that end, the ministry is expected to draw up related legislatioin on the World Stem Cell Hub within this year in order to forward it to the National Assembly for its attention early next year.

Government and ministry officials will also cooperate on state assistance measures on developing and utilizing embryonic stem cell research and will review the possibility of supporting adult stem cell research as well.

The health ministry also announced that, regardless of the sudden departure of U.S. scientist Gerald Schatten from Hwang's research team, the government will continue to exert utmost efforts in promoting research of the stem cell source technology held by the nation.

Schatten abruptly left the team earlier this week after raising ethical questions over how Hwang had collected human eggs for research.

The ministry added that the question of ethics should be addressed within the framework of a 'life ethics' law.
